What You Can Do Here
- Drop off household recyclables — including paper, cardboard, bottles, and cans.
- Recycle electronics — many centers accept computers, phones, and other e-waste for safe disposal.
- Dispose of hazardous materials — some locations handle batteries, paints, and chemicals responsibly.
- Recycle large items — such as appliances, tires, or scrap metal, depending on the facility.
- Get information on local recycling programs — staff may provide brochures or guidance on community initiatives.
Services Not Provided Here
- General trash disposal — recycling centers are not landfills and do not accept regular garbage.
- Commercial hazardous waste — most facilities only handle small household quantities.
- Unsorted recyclables — materials may need to be separated before drop-off.
What to Bring for Your Visit
- Sorted materials — separating paper, plastics, glass, and metals saves time and ensures proper recycling.
- Proof of residency — some centers require ID or utility bills to confirm local use.
- Protective gear — gloves or boxes may be helpful when handling bulk recyclables.
- Transport containers — bring bins, bags, or crates to carry materials safely.
